1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
This is the court of last resort in all questions of federal law.
Back
Supreme Court
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
An explanation for the Supreme Court decision is called
Back
an opinion
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
A court of appeals has
Back
appellate jurisdiction
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
The United States is divided into 12 regions, each region contains a
Back
United States Court of Appeals
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
A petition to the Supreme Court to hear a case is called a
Back
writ of certiorari
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
A "friend of the court" brief is called
Back
amicus curiae brief
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
The power to confirm appointments to the Supreme Court resides in
Back
the Senate
